Anca Maria Domuta
While working full-time as a Site Manager at Dublin Airport with Mitie Ireland, Anca Maria Domuta embraced the opportunity to upskill, completing the IWFM Level 4 Certificate in Facilities Management at Portobello Institute.
Having spent the past two years in a role she really enjoys, managing a large team and delivering exceptional service every day, the programme was a natural next step in her career – giving her a platform to strengthen her knowledge of facilities management (FM) and support her long-term goal of progressing into more senior positions.
Practice, Progression, and Professional Purpose
Anca’s professional career in Ireland began in 2013 when she started working as a cleaner in a hospital. This role, she points out, gave her valuable first-hand experience of the industry and a strong understanding of service standards, teamwork, and operational delivery.
The pandemic became a turning point in Anca’s journey, giving her the opportunity to return to education. She completed a medical and legal administration course, followed by a project management course, which opened the door to an Area Manager role with a cleaning company.
“Over time, I became more interested in progressing my career, which led me to take on further responsibilities and study,” Anca explains. “This experience inspired me to look beyond delivering cleaning services and explore opportunities to contribute more strategically within facilities management.”
She adds: “While I had gained strong practical experience by working my way up from a cleaning operative to Area Manager and now Site Manager, I recognised the importance of developing a deeper understanding of industry standards, compliance, and best practices.
“I strongly believe in continuous learning and improving every day, which motivated me to further develop my skills through formal education.”

An FM Programme with Immediate Impact
For Anca, one of the practical highlights of her studies was successfully preparing for and supporting a Health and Safety ISO audit, carried out by external auditors from the UK.
As Anca was working as a Site Manager with Mitie at Dublin Airport during her studies, providing cleaning services across Terminal 1 and part of Terminal 2, she was able to apply the knowledge gained from the IWFM Level 4 Certificate directly to her role, enhancing both her daily responsibilities and professional development.
“The knowledge I gained from the course, particularly around compliance, standards, and best practices, helped me approach the audit in a more structured and confident way,” says Anca. “As a result, we successfully passed the audit with no issues raised.”
The programme also supported Anca in improving processes, training her team more effectively, and maintaining high standards across the site. This combination of study and workplace application strengthened her leadership, organisational, and compliance skills, while giving her greater confidence in her decision-making and future progression.
